FAQs About Softwashing

  • How is softwashing different from pressure washing? There are many differences between these two cleaning methods, but one of the biggest differences is the cleaning agent. Pressure washing relies on intense pressurized water that can be harmful to the surfaces it cleans. Softwashing uses biodegradable cleaning solutions that are designed to wash away contaminants without high pressure, preserving the outdoor surface.
  • What surfaces can be softwashed? Softwashing is perfect for a wide range of outdoor surfaces, including brick, concrete, windows, vinyl siding, shingle roofing, and more. Most outdoor surfaces can be softwashed effectively.
  • How do the results of softwashing compare to the results of pressure washing? Because of the cleaning solutions involved, stains and contaminants are no match for the power of softwashing. You’ll also find that the results of softwashing last much longer than those of pressure washing, as softwashing targets grime at their roots rather than just cleaning the surface.
